Molly met Jake Danner when he was a rising rock star. Playing a gig in a local bar, Jake and Molly locked eyes and it was love at first guitar solo! But it shouldn’t be a big surprise that life with a rock star isn’t as magical as it sounds. Eventually, Molly moved on to a healthier relationship with Hunter. 

Fast-forward several years, Molly, Hunter, and their daughter are living in a quiet, exclusive community when she meets the mysterious Sabrina. They quickly become besties. Sabrina however, may have an agenda…or two.😉. And Molly’s world is about to be rocked! 

If you enjoy your thrillers with a heavy dose of over-the-top crazy, stalkerish characters this is the perfect book for you. And Sabrina is the type of character we all love to hate! 

Be prepared to clear your weekend calendar, because once you start, you won’t be putting this one down.

While this was not exactly Too Good To Be True, Can’t Look Away, was somewhat entertaining, (even if it took place in a fictional Connecticut suburb (which is something I deplore!)).  

In Can’t Look Away by Carola Lovering, we get to see Molly’s life first hand, in both the past (in 2013) and the present (in 2022).

In 2013, Molly was a 23-year-old New Yorker who fell head over heels for Jake Danner, the lead singer of Danner Lane. Doomed from the start these two never got the storybook ending they were hoping for.

In 2022, Molly is married to a man named Hunter and is living in fictional Flynn Cove, Connecticut, an extremely wealthy suburb. Here, Molly quickly becomes besties with a woman named Sabrina who wants more from Molly than just friendship. Sabrina has means and motive and she will not be deterred.  

Life in Flynn Cove should be idyllic but secrets run amok in this tiny little town and Molly’s perfect little life is about to take a drastic turn.  

A CRAZY domestic suspense that kept Kaceey and me absorbed from the start. If crazy is your thang, this just might be the book for you.
